Initial Reports-
Ontario 21'10 EDT
Just saw a large beautiful meteor, duration was about 1.5 - 2.5 seconds. Time was 21:10 hrs est. Very fast, travelling south to north ( approx). Did not see any framentation, just a white bolide. I live in North Bay ontario, Canada. Cheers. Craig Moody
------------------------
Quebec 23'00 EDT
17MAR2013 Gilles Gaumont Sainte-Julienne, Quebec, Canada 2300 EST 6 Sec E:S:E Blue Very bright almost fosferous Left a long trail Had a long trail and was very bright white/blue ish colour, Slight sound
